WapTrick360
Share Your Creativity For Wapka
•
•
Home
»
Wapmaster codes
» Birthday calculator code
admin
Super Admin
2 years ago
<div align="center" class="menu"><br/><b>Birth Day Calculator</b> <script language="javascript"> var startyear = "1950"; var endyear = "2015"; var dat = new Date(); var curday = dat.getDate(); var curmon = dat.getMonth()+1; var curyear = dat.getFullYear(); function checkleapyear(datea) { if(datea.getYear()%4 == 0) { if(datea.getYear()% 10 != 0) { return true; } else { if(datea.getYear()% 400 == 0) return true; else return false; } } return false; } function DaysInMonth(Y, M) { with (new Date(Y, M, 1, 12)) { setDate(0); return getDate(); } } function datediff(date1, date2) { var y1 = date1.getFullYear(), m1 = date1.getMonth(), d1 = date1.getDate(), y2 = date2.getFullYear(), m2 = date2.getMonth(), d2 = date2.getDate(); if (d1 < d2) { m1--; d1 += DaysInMonth(y2, m2); } if (m1 < m2) { y1--; m1 += 12; } return [y1 - y2, m1 - m2, d1 -d2]; } function calage() { var calday = document.birthday.day.options [document.birthday.day.selectedIndex].value; var calmon = document.birthday.month.options [document.birthday.month.selectedIndex].value; var calyear = document.birthday.year.options [document.birthday.year.selectedIndex].value; if(curday == "" || curmon=="" || curyear=="" || calday=="" || calmon=="" || calyear=="") { alert("please fill all the values and click go -"); } else { var curd = new Date(curyear,curmon-1,curday); var cald = new Date(calyear,calmon-1,calday); var diff = Date.UTC (curyear,curmon,curday,0,0,0) - Date.UTC (calyear,calmon,calday,0,0,0); var dife = datediff(curd,cald); document.birthday.age.value=dife [0]+" years, "+dife[1]+" months, and "+dife[2]+" days"; var monleft = (dife[0]*12)+dife[1]; var secleft = diff/1000/60; var hrsleft = secleft/60; var daysleft = hrsleft/24; document.birthday.months.value=monleft+" Month since your birth"; document.birthday.daa.value=daysleft+" days since your birth"; document.birthday.hours.value=hrsleft+" hours since your birth"; document.birthday.min.value=secleft+" minutes since yourr birth"; var as = parseInt(calyear)+dife [0]+1; var diff = Date.UTC (as,calmon,calday,0,0,0) -Date.UTC (curyear,curmon,curday,0,0,0); var datee = diff/1000/60/60/24; document.birthday.nbday.value=datee+" days left for your next birthday"; } } </script><form name="birthday">Date<select name="day" size="1"><script language=javascript> for(var j=1;j<32;j++) document.write("<option value="+j+">"+j+"</option>"); </script></select><br/>Month<select name="month" size="1"><script language=javascript> for(var i=1;i<13;i++) document.write("<option value="+i+">"+i+"</option>"); </script></select><br/>Year<select name="year" size="1"><script language=javascript> for(var k=startyear;k<endyear;k++) document.write("<option value="+k+">"+k+"</option>"); </script></select><br/><input name="start" onclick="calage()" value="CALCULATE" type="button"/><br/><b>You have been living for: </b><br/><input name="age" size="20" value="Result"/><p align="center"><tr><td><b>in months: </b><br/></td><td><input name="months" size="20"/></td></tr><br/><br/><tr><td><b>in days: </b><br/></td><td><input name="daa" size="20"/></td></tr><br/><tr><td><b>in hours: </b><br/></td><td><input name="hours" size="20"/></td></tr><br/><br/><tr><td><b>in minutes: </b><br/></td><td><input name="min" size="20"/></td></tr></p><tr><td colspan="2"><b>your next birthday will be in: </b><br/></td></tr><tr><td colspan="2"><input name="nbday" size="20"/></td></tr></form><br/></div>
Total likes [0]
For comment section please
Login
Or
Registration
Here
Recent Comments
There are no comments yet
More Topics
[HTML] DIV generator code for wapmasters
By-
admin
Wapmaster codes
Time:
[
]
Like unlike botton JavaScript code
By-
admin
Wapmaster codes
Time:
[
]
How to hide and show code without login in m.wapka.org
By-
admin
Wapmaster codes
Time:
[
]
How to use sub pages in a page
By-
admin
Wapmaster codes
Time:
[
]
Show total comments in post lister
By-
waptrick360
Wapmaster codes
Time:
[
]
2025
WapTrick360
Version 2.0